> > +EDK Redfish Client Maintainers
> > +==================
> > +
> > +This file provides information about the primary maintainers for EDK
> > +Redfish Client.
> > +
> > +In general, you should not privately email the maintainer. You should
> > +email the edk2-devel list, and Cc the package maintainers and
> > +reviewers.
> > +
> > +If the package maintainer wants to hand over the role to other people,
> > +the package maintainer should send the patch to update Maintainers.txt
> > +with new maintainer, and the new maintainer should follow up with an
> > +Acked-by or a Reviewed-by.
> > +
> > +Descriptions of section entries:
> > +
> > +  L: Mailing list that is relevant to this area (default is edk2-devel)
> > +     Patches and questions should be sent to the email list.
> > +  M: Package Maintainer: Cc address for patches and questions. Responsible
> > +     for reviewing and pushing package changes to source control.
> > +  R: Package Reviewer: Cc address for patches and questions. Reviewers
> > help
> > +     maintainers review code, but don't have push access. A designated
> > Package
> > +     Reviewer is reasonably familiar with the Package (or some modules
> > +     thereof), and/or provides testing or regression testing for the Package
> > +     (or some modules thereof), in certain platforms and environments.
> > +  F: Files and directories with wildcard patterns.
> > +     A trailing slash includes all files and subdirectory files.
> > +     F:   MdeModulePkg/   all files in and below MdeModulePkg
> > +     F:   MdeModulePkg/*  all files in MdeModulePkg, but not below
> > +     F:   */Pci/*         all files in a directory called Pci, at any depth in
> > +                          the hierarchy, but not below
> > +     One pattern per line.  Multiple F: lines per section acceptable.
> > +
> > +  Filenames not caught by any F: rule get matched as being located in
> > + the top-  level directory. (Internally, the script looks for a match
> > + called '<default>',  so please don't add a file called that in the
> > + top-level directory.)

> > +# Tianocore Redfish Client
> > +This repository holds EDKII Redfish client libraries, drivers and applications.
> > +EDKII Redfish client work with EDKII
> > +[RedfishPkg](https://github.com/tianocore/edk2/tree/master/RedfishPkg),
> > +and provides the functionality to support Redfish service hosted by Board
> > Management Controller (BMC) in server.
> > +Please check
> > +[Readme.md](https://github.com/tianocore/edk2/blob/master/RedfishPk
> > g/Readme.md) for the design of UEFI Redfish EDK2 implementation.

> > +# How to build (Ubuntu Environment)
> > +## Prerequisite
> > +### Install packages
> > +```
> > +apt-get update; apt-get install install gcc g++ make uuid-dev nasm ```
> > +If the `nasm` installed above shows build error during build process,
> > +we need to install newer version of `nasm` manually:
> > +- Download `nasm`
> > +  ```
> > +  wget https://www.nasm.us/pub/nasm/releasebuilds/2.15rc12/nasm-
> > 2.15rc12.tar.gz"
> > +  ```
> > +- Extract file
> > +  ```
> > +  tar zxvf nasm-2.15rc12.tar.gz"
> > +  ```
> > +- Build and install `nasm`
> > +  ```
> > +  cd nasm-2.15rc12
> > +  ./configure --prefix=/usr
> > +  sudo make install
> > +  ```
> > +- Check to see if `nasm` reports desired version or not
> > +  ```
> > +  nasm -v
> > +  ```
> > +### Build EDKII base tools
> > +- Initial submodule (skip this if you already did this)
> > +  ```
> > +  git submodule update --init
> > +  ```
> > +- Build base tools
> > +  ```
> > +  cd BaseTools
> > +  make
> > +  ```
> > +## Build RedfishClientPkg
> > +In order to reference RedfishClientPkg, we need to set `PACKAGES_PATH`
> > +and specify the location of edk2-redfish-client repository.
> > +```
> > +export PACKAGES_PATH=$PWD/edk2:$PWD/edk2-redfish-client
> > +cd $PWD/edk2
> > +. ./edksetup.sh
> > +build -p RedfishClientPkg/RedfishClientPkg.dsc -t GCC5 -a X64 ```
